I ordered a book from Amazon UK last Wednesday night and it arrived the following Monday morning. It only took four days, including a weekend to get from England to Australia and delivered to my door. It takes longer than that to get a parcel from down the road. Maybe there are postal angels?
As to the book, it was 'Stitch with Love' by Mandy Shaw. I wanted it for teaching children as it has a great range of easy projects and instructions and photos for right and left handed sewers. I think I might use that bit with adults as well.
